What does a Part Time Signal Processing Engineer do?

A Part Time Signal Processing Engineer works on analyzing, modifying, and optimizing signals such as audio, video, and sensor data, but on a reduced or flexible schedule. They apply mathematical techniques and algorithms to process and interpret signal data, often supporting industries like telecommunications, aerospace, medical devices, and audio engineering. Their tasks might include designing filters, developing signal analysis software, and testing systems, all while managing their hours to fit part-time work arrangements.

What is the difference between Part Time Signal Processing Engineer vs Part Time Electronics Engineer?

AspectPart Time Signal Processing EngineerPart Time Electronics Engineer
Required CredentialsBachelor's degree in Electrical Engineering, Computer Science, or related field; knowledge of DSP and MATLABBachelor's degree in Electrical Engineering, Electronics, or related field; familiarity with circuit design and testing
Work EnvironmentResearch labs, tech companies, or academic settings focusing on signal analysisManufacturing facilities, design firms, or testing labs working on electronic devices
Employer & Industry UsageTelecommunications, audio processing, radar systemsConsumer electronics, industrial equipment, embedded systems

While both roles involve electrical engineering skills, a Signal Processing Engineer specializes in analyzing and processing signals, often requiring knowledge of DSP algorithms, whereas an Electronics Engineer focuses on designing and testing electronic circuits. The choice depends on your interest in signal analysis versus hardware design within the electronics industry.

What are the key skills and qualifications needed to thrive as a Part Time Signal Processing Engineer, and why are they important?

To thrive as a Part Time Signal Processing Engineer, you need a solid background in mathematics, digital signal processing concepts, and a degree in electrical engineering or a related field. Familiarity with MATLAB, Python, and signal processing libraries, as well as experience with tools like Simulink and DSP hardware, is typically required. Strong analytical thinking, problem-solving abilities, and effective time management are standout soft skills in this role. These strengths ensure efficient development and implementation of signal algorithms while balancing part-time work schedules and project deadlines.

Senior Radar Systems Engineer (Part Time)
LOCATION: Dahlgren, VA
STATUS: Part Time (20-30 Hours per Week)
CLEARANCE: Secret
SALARY: $100-110 hourly
TRAVEL: >10%
Astrion has an immediate opening for a Senior Radar Systems Engineer supporting the Naval Surface Warfare Center and Program Executive Office Integrated Warfare Organization Above Water Sensors located in Dahlgren, VA.
REQUIRED QUALIFICATIONS / SKILLS
  • A Bachelor's degree from an a school of engineering with at least one curriculum accredited by the Accreditation Board for Engineering and Technology (ABET) as a professional engineering curriculum in one of the following fields: Mechanical Engineering, Electrical Engineering, Computer Engineer, Electronics Engineering; or A Bachelor's degree from an accredited college or university in one of the following fields of study: Mathematics, Computer Science, or Physics
  • Ten (10) System Engineering experience with Surface Navy Radar and Combat Systems
  • DOD5000 System Engineering Technical Review experience and specifically the NAVSEA Technical Review Manual
  • NAVSEA Element and Combat System Certification Experience
  • Experience with integration of radar into the Surface Navy Fire Control Loop
  • Land-based and Ship-board test experience
  • Radar Modeling and Simulation
  • System Requirements decomposition
  • Demonstrated experience in one or more of the following specific knowledge areas (as stated in the technical instruction):
    • Radio frequency hardware design and/or fabrication
    • Demonstrated knowledge of antenna engineering
    • Demonstrated knowledge of signal processing and Electronic Protection (a.k.a. Counter-Counter Measures)
  • Demonstrated experience and ability to perform detailed and complex calculations and knowledge of practices/principles necessary to assess advanced radar systems concepts, assess specifications and perform system integration
  • Program/project level engineering experience in major sensor systems
  • Solid technical background as demonstrated by certifiable experience formulating opinions, decisions and ultimate performance of the tasks specified in a contract statement of work
  • Demonstrated capability in packaging and communicating data products for effective communication (i.e. putting together information suitable for a Senior Executive Service/Flag-level Briefing)

PREFERRED QUALIFICATIONS / SKILLS
  • 15 to 20 years System Engineering experience with Surface Navy Radar and Combat Systems
  • 5 years of experience with both Aegis combat system and Ship Self Defense System

RESPONSIBILITIES
  • Primary support will to the AN/SPY-6 radar program with focus on System Engineering Technical Reviews; integration with both Aegis and SSDS (Ship Self Defense System) Combat Systems; Land-based and Ship-board developmental and operational testing, evaluation and analysis; and radar system Certification.
  • Additional tasking may include new capability concept development and requirement definition, traceability and decomposition for the Aegis AN/SPY-1 radar and Future X-Band Radar.
  • Tasking will include review of contractor and government documentation and presentations as well as the development and presentation of radar and combat system integration concepts, plans, and analysis results.
